Modern iPhones will display a "Parts and Service History" in the settings if the screen or battery has been replaced with non-genuine components.

To ensure a successful purchase, a buyer must verify several technical "red flags" before handing over any money:

Check the Battery Health percentage in the settings. Anything below 80% will likely require a replacement soon, which should be factored into the negotiation.

Run the device’s IMEI number through an online database to ensure it hasn't been reported stolen or "blacklisted" by a carrier for unpaid bills. Conclusion
